Heads up: if the Lintrock baseline file in the Quarrow repo drifts from main, CI fails with a "stale baseline" error even when the code is fine. Quick fix is to regenerate the baseline on a clean checkout and re-push. If a customer build is blocked, confirm the failing run matches the token below before escalating.

build token for yadug-yagag: htk21_c863c33eb8b82c0c9c152

## v2.8.0 — Offline Mode

Added full offline capture to the Fenwick Survey app. Responses queue locally with conflict-safe timestamps and sync automatically on reconnect. Attachments over 20 MB are deferred until Wi-Fi. Contractors should test the queue-drain path before closing any offline ticket. Questions about this release go to the engineer listed below.

approver of hahaf-hahaf = Druion Druius Kasax Eliox

// Cap for the Flintby image cache. Yes, it leaks — decoded
// bitmaps never get evicted when the scroll view recycles fast.
// Until the real fix lands, this cap keeps memory under control.
// If a user reports OOM crashes anyway, check they're on the
// patched build; its identifier is right below.

pipeline stamp: htk4_66df

This page covers signing for the Corvell customer-record deduplication pipeline. Every merge-rule bundle and matcher model is packaged, hashed, and signed before deployment; unsigned bundles are rejected at load time. This matters because a tampered matcher could silently merge unrelated customer records. Reviewers should verify that the bundle digest matches the signed manifest and that the rotation schedule in the security register has been followed. For verification, the current public signing key appears below.

signing key of hahig-bagap = bky9_ZhQykenTx

// Heads up, plugin folks: this constant defines the minimum role needed
// to edit protected pages in Wikiburrow. Plugins can check it but never
// lower it — the Burrowguard middleware will reject you anyway. Bump it
// only via the roles API. Tested against the build noted below.

session token of kahag-bawip = htk6_729d08